Romelu Lukaku's agent delivers shock verdict on Chelsea exit just four months after transfer

Romelu Lukaku's agent Federico Pastorello has confirmed that his client will one day leave Chelsea and return to Serie A.

Lukaku joined from Inter Milan for a club-record £98million back in August - having left Stamford Bridge for Everton back in 2014 after struggling for minutes under former manager Jose Mourinho's stewardship.

The Belgian international's return to the club has been somewhat of a rollercoaster, struggling with a couple of injury problems that have limited him to just 11 starts across all competitions this season.

Lukaku has still provided five goals for the Blues and will hope he can stay fit for the next few weeks and score his first Premier League goal since September - when Chelsea defeated Aston Villa 3-0.

However, Pastorello has claimed that the 28-year-old could return to Serie A in the coming years, stating that his client loves Italy.

Speaking to Italian newspaper Tuttosport, he said: "One day we will see Lukaku back in Serie A.

"Lukaku loves Italy. But right now it's up to Chelsea to take advantage of Romelu's qualities."

Lukaku enjoyed a fruitful time with Inter, notching a whopping 64 goals and 16 assists in 95 games - firing the Nerazzurri to their first league title since 2010.

The former Everton frontman will be hoping to fire Chelsea to all three points this weekend as they welcome Leeds United to Stamford Bridge on Saturday afternoon.
